One night - five women - how will it end?
After the huge sell out success of the hit play The Brothers, and continued success of Do you know where your Daughter is?, Angie Le Mar steps onto the stage to head the strong cast of her next production.
Forty is the reunion that Carol has been planning for a while, it has been her dream for many years to see some of her closest friends from school, to catch up and to see their lives 25 years later.
What starts out as a lovely celebration, catching up on old times, turns out to be far from what Carol planned, or expected.
What do you say to a friend who tells you something you said to them at school ruined their life? Especially if you were only joking.
A night of true confessions, sometimes a little too open, but never without the humour of writer Angie Le Mar.
